Q&A: Michael Stipe

When was Michael Stipe born, and where did he grow up?

Michael Stipe was born on January 4th, 1960, in Decatur, Georgia. He later attended the University of Georgia, where he began his journey as a musician and artist.

Which R.E.M. album features the song “Losing My Religion”?

“Losing My Religion” is featured on R.E.M.’s 1991 album Out of Time. The song became the band’s biggest hit, earning them worldwide recognition and multiple awards.

When was R.E.M. in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ame?

R.E.M. was in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ame in 2007, recognizing their significant contributions to rock music and their influence on the alternative rock genre.

What was the first single released by R.E.M., and when did it debut?

R.E.M.’s debut single “Radio Free Europe” was released in 1981. The song played a pivotal role in establishing the band’s presence in the alternative rock scene.

How has Michael Stipe expressed his creativity outside of music?

Outside of music, Michael Stipe has made a name for himself as a photographer, filmmaker, and activist. He has also published books and collaborated with various artists, showcasing his wide range of talents.

In what year did R.E.M. release their debut album, and what was its title?

R.E.M. released their debut album, Murmur, in 1983. The album received critical acclaim for its innovative sound and marked the beginning of the band’s successful career in alternative rock.

Which R.E.M. album was released in 1984, and what are some of its notable songs?

R.E.M. released Reckoning in 1984. Notable songs from the album include “So. Central Rain (I’m Sorry)” and “Pretty Persuasion.” Reckoning further established R.E.M. as a leading band in the college rock scene.

Who were the key members of R.E.M. during their peak years?

The key members of R.E.M. were lead singer Michael Stipe, guitarist Peter Buck, bassist Mike Mills, and drummer Bill Berry. Together, they formed one of the most influential rock bands of the 1980s and 1990s.
